HDFC AMC CEO Navneet Munot emphasizes that mutual fund distributors must prioritize investor trust, ethical practices, and long-term financial well-being.
Strategic Focus on Investor Trust
Navneet Munot, Managing Director and CEO of HDFC Asset Management Company, has highlighted the critical role that mutual fund distributors play as the primary interface connecting asset managers with investors. He states that preserving and building investor trust remains the absolute foundation for long-term growth across the mutual fund industry.
- Primary Role: Distributors act as the main link between asset management companies and everyday investors.
- Core Foundation: Building sustainable industry growth depends entirely on preserving investor trust.
Munot advocates for moving completely away from simple transaction-driven selling models. Instead, he urges advisors to adopt a comprehensive advisory approach focused directly on the enduring financial well-being of their clients.
Ethical Conduct and Market Maturity
Absolute transparency and rigorous ethical conduct form the bedrock of strong client relationships. Munot explains that these professional standards are indispensable for strengthening investor confidence and maturing the broader Indian financial markets.
- Advisory Shift: Transitioning from transaction-based sales to holistic financial advice.
- Market Maturity: Ethical conduct directly contributes to the structural maturity of Indian financial markets.
Ultimately, these principles map out a clear path for sustainable industry expansion. Distributors who embrace holistic advisory practices help fortify the entire financial ecosystem.
